How much do community club jobs pay per hour?

As of Aug 26, 2026, the average hourly pay for community club in Chicago, IL is $31.86,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$21.78 and $37.40 per hour,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is a community club?

A Community Club is an organized group that brings together people from a specific area or with shared interests to engage in activities, events, and projects that benefit their community. These clubs can focus on anything from sports and hobbies to volunteer work and local improvement initiatives. Community Clubs provide a platform for members to connect, collaborate, and support each other, fostering a sense of belonging and civic engagement. Many clubs also offer opportunities for personal development, leadership, and networking.

What are some common responsibilities for someone working in a community club role?

In a Community Club role, you can expect to manage event planning, coordinate member communications, and facilitate activities that promote engagement among club members. You may also oversee membership administration, handle social media updates, and collaborate with volunteers or local organizations. The work is typically team-oriented, requiring strong interpersonal skills and adaptability to changing needs within the community. This role offers valuable experience in leadership, project management, and public relations, which can help with career advancement in community services or nonprofit management.

Xponential Fitness, headquartered in Irvine, CA, US, is a powerhouse in the global fitness industry. Established in 2017, the firm specializes in franchising diverse and complementary fitness brands. Operating in the wellness and health sector, the company's portfolio boasts eight unique brands, including Club Pilates, CycleBar, StretchLab, Row House, AKT, YogaSix, Pure Barre, and STRIDE. In a few short years, Xponential Fitness has gained momentum by curating the largest curated portfolio of boutique fitness brands worldwide. Its mission is capturing every segment of the fitness market, ambitiously striving to make boutique fitness accessible to everyone.
